About the volunteering opportunity
For many years, our school has had a learning and reading mentor project. The mentors help with understanding the school material in one or more subjects - of course in consultation with parents and teachers. The students come voluntarily and the mentors also help voluntarily and free of charge.
Beyond school life, parents' evenings, joint celebrations and excursions take place, which strengthen the relationship between learning mentor and pupil.
Your Tasks
You support a student in understanding the school material especially in math/German/English.
It is a 1 to 1 setting and usually you meet once a week for about an hour in the rooms of the school. Day and time determine learning mentor and student themselves, it is possible after the end of classes (12:15 or usually 13 clock) until 16 clock (last meeting place, because then the school is locked).
What's needed
You should enjoy working with children and teenagers, have basics in the subjects math / German / English (middle school level) and patience.

Caritas Kreisstelle Ingolstadt - Jugendsozialarbeit an der Sir-William-Herschel Mittelschule
Youth social work at the Sir-William-Herschel Middle School (JaS) advises students and their parents/guardians on personal, school and family problems. JaS works with all parties involved to find feasible solution strategies. The youth social workers refer to other institutions and specialized services of child and youth welfare and cooperate with them.
